Illustrations from the wonderful book Desmond Morris "AFTER MAN. A ZOOLOGY OF THE FUTURE ". I can hardly better than the author to convey the meaning of the book: "... the world of the future would be described as a time-traveler from the present day, who made the trip to the world of that time and studied its fauna. Such a traveler will know something about the life of modern animals, so that he can describe things with reference to the species of animals, familiar to the reader. His report is written in the present tense, as if addressed to fellow travelers in time to go to the same period and wish to explore the world for yourself. Sit back, fellow time travelers, and enjoy the dramatic spectacle of the evolution of life on your planet. »
